Output d40db89e2db68c28b5ab38d4ecfdd51b7fe61f8e3370673a2003e070e360c521:1

value
3356143
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39fdf380c68628c825d9fba7be10611bbb971f95 OP_EQUALVERIFY OP_CHECKSIG
address
16HdjmmiSKdfXaB23a54kmGcgnewQJBq5u
transaction
d40db89e2db68c28b5ab38d4ecfdd51b7fe61f8e3370673a2003e070e360c521
confirmations
391319
spent
true